The creative arts sector encompasses a diverse range of artistic disciplines including visual arts, performing arts, design, music, film, literature, and other creative industries. It plays a vital role in cultural expression, innovation, entertainment, and economic development by fostering creativity and providing opportunities for artists and creative professionals.
